Description
Bolney Estate Bacchus 2019
Bolney Estate Bacchus marries classic elderflower and gooseberry with savoury notes of white pepper and citrus undertones before a floral finish. A rounded vintage ideal for ageing.
100% Bacchus. The fruit comes from Bolney Estate vineyards located on the edge of the South Downs, about 14 miles from the UK’s South Coast.
